The core formulations typically combine several well-researched components that target different aspects of joint function. The primary ingredients in Move Free joint health supplements often include glucosamine and chondroitin, which are fundamental building blocks of cartilage. Glucosamine is a natural compound that supports the formation and repair of this cushioning tissue, while chondroitin helps attract fluid into the cartilage, maintaining its shock-absorbing properties and potentially inhibiting enzymes that break it down. Many advanced versions also incorporate Methylsulfonylmethane (MSM), an organic sulfur compound believed to support connective tissue health and promote a healthy inflammatory response. Furthermore, Uniflex (a branded form of Boswellia serrata extract) is frequently included for its traditional use in supporting joint comfort and mobility. Another key player is hyaluronic acid, a vital component of synovial fluid that provides essential lubrication and cushioning within the joint capsule. When examining the ingredients in Move Free joint health products, it's this strategic combination that aims to provide comprehensive support—addressing cartilage structure, joint lubrication, and overall comfort. The synergy between these compounds is designed to work more effectively together than any single ingredient alone, targeting the multifaceted nature of joint discomfort and stiffness for individuals seeking to maintain an active lifestyle.

Food-grade porcine gelatin is a highly versatile and cost-effective natural protein derived from the collagen found in pig skin and bones. It is a premier gelling agent known for its exceptional clarity, neutral taste, and thermal reversibility.
